Lot of fellows felt the same way." Don stood. "That's what I mean. And it would get worse if I hung around. You'd get so you hated yourself--and me." He held out a hand. "You're the king--the ruler of this whole nation. That means you've got to be the head man. No one can give you orders. They can suggest, but no one can be even capable of giving you orders." He smiled. "Dad will rebuild the ranch, of course. And I may come back once in a while, in a very quiet way. But for the most part, I'd better not be around too often." Pete got to his feet. Suddenly, he looked relieved and at ease. "I'll make certain your ranch is never interfered with," he promised. "It's yours, so long as you or your father want it. And I hope that some day it'll be a home for your kids." He paused. "If you ever do decide to come to the capital," he added, "you'll be a welcome guest at the palace." "O.K." Don grinned. "Let's leave it that way. Good-by, then, and I hope yours is the longest reign in history." He turned and walked through the curtain.
